Understanding Flower Meanings for Birthdays
Every flower tells a story. Before you choose a specific flower for a birthday present, it's important to consider the meaning behind each bloom. Here's a quick guide to common birthday flowers and their symbolism:
- Roses: Romance, love, admiration (red), friendship (yellow), appreciation (pink).
- Lilies: Purity, renewal, happiness.
- Gerbera daisies: Cheerfulness, innocence, vibrant energy.
- Orchids: Luxury, beauty, strength.
- Carnations: Affection, gratitude, admiration.
- Sunflowers: Positivity, joy, warmth.
- Tulips: Elegance, perfect love, cheerful thoughts.

How to Incorporate Birth Month Flowers
Giving flowers that correspond to the recipient's birth month is a timeless and personal touch. Each month is associated with a special flower and meaning:
| Month | Birth Flower |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| January | Carnation | Admiration, love |
| February | Violet, Primrose | Faithfulness, humility |
| March | Daffodil | New beginnings |
| April | Daisy, Sweet Pea | Purity, innocence |
| May | Lily of the Valley, Hawthorn | Happiness, sweetness |
| June | Rose, Honeysuckle | Love, devotion |
| July | Larkspur, Water Lily | Lightness, purity |
| August | Gladiolus, Poppy | Strength, integrity |
| September | Aster, Morning Glory | Wisdom, faith |
| October | Marigold, Cosmos | Warmth, creativity |
| November | Chrysanthemum | Friendship, joy |
| December | Narcissus, Holly | Hope, cheerfulness |
Customizing your gift with the recipient's birth month flower is not only unique, but it also adds sentimental value to your birthday gift bouquet.

Color Psychology in Birthday Bouquets
Color selection plays a vital role in flower gifting. The hue of flowers can influence mood and send subtle messages. Here's what popular flower colors symbolize:
- Red: Passion, energy, deep love
- Pink: Admiration, gratitude, joy, femininity
- Yellow: Friendship, happiness, optimism
- White: Innocence, elegance, new beginnings
- Purple: Royalty, success, mystery
- Orange: Enthusiasm, warmth, encouragement
Consider the personality of the birthday recipient when choosing flower colors. Vibrant shades suit outgoing individuals, while pastels may suit someone with a gentle disposition.

Common Mistakes When Choosing Birthday Flowers
To ensure your bouquet leaves a positive impression, avoid these frequent pitfalls:
- Not considering allergies: Steer clear of heavily scented or pollen-heavy flowers if the recipient is sensitive.
- Ignoring the recipient's preferences: Don't choose flowers you love--choose what they will appreciate.
- Clashing colors or flowers: Overly bold mismatches can come off as thoughtless rather than creative.
- Forgetting flower care: Pick flowers that last longer if you think the recipient may forget to change the water frequently!
